João Brandão and Kauê Rodrigues preview the Portimonense-FC Porto B match, part of the 27th round of the Segunda Liga, scheduled for Saturday at 6:00 PM.
After a goalless draw against UD Oliveirense, FC Porto travels to the south of the country for the 27th round of the Segunda Liga, where they face Portimonense at the Portimão Stadium in the Algarve, with the match set to start at 6:00 PM and broadcast on Sport TV3. João Brandão highlighted the need to "score goals" and be effective "in interpreting spaces" against a "very fierce" and "very physical" opponent, also emphasizing the importance of "capitalizing on what we produce," since "one point is not enough for us, we want all three." Meanwhile, Kauê Rodrigues, who says he is "very happy" in blue and white, assured that the Dragons are "prepared for anything" and want to "get back to winning." Going into this match, FC Porto B is in 7th place with 38 points, while Portimonense is in 18th and last place with 24.
João Brandão“Clearly, what remains from the last game is the lack of finishing effectiveness. It was a game where we produced a lot, we were a competent team in the defensive moment and we were very competent in overcoming the opponent's first phase of pressure, but then we lacked effectiveness in the final pass and in the shot. That's what we want to bring to the next game, it will be crucial to score goals and be a competent team in interpreting spaces against a very fierce, very physical Portimonense that likes a broken game. We will have to be very aware of the spaces and the strength of the opponent we will face.”
The trip to Portimão“We want to do more, we want to do better, and we want the three points. Above all, that is the mentality we want to cultivate within our family, and that's what we've been doing in the second half of the season. In the last game, we lacked the ability to capitalize on what we produced, so it will be crucial to improve in that area in the next game. One point is not enough for us, we want all three.”
The youth in the squad“It's good to hear that players aged 20 and 21 are no longer considered so young in the context of the B team. There has to be this symbiosis between the 20 and 21-year-old players and those who are in the training process at 16 or 17 years old. It is essential for these players, who have more time in the Segunda Liga, to know how to integrate these younger players, as these young ones have a new world ahead of them in professional football. It's necessary to play the whole game, the complete game, and know how to play in the physical dimension as well. There are several factors in training, due to FC Porto's dominance in different levels, that end up not being so present in their game. This symbiosis is fundamental for us to be a competent team in all moments of the game and to have that irreverence from the younger players.”
